Nasa rover detects potential signatures of ancient microbial life on Mars

NASA's Perseverance rover has detected complex organic compounds in Martian rocks, signaling potential signatures of ancient microbial life.

📍 Aftermath

NASA's Perseverance rover detected potential signatures of ancient microbial life on Mars in a rock called Cheyava Falls. The findings included evidence of ancient water, organic carbon, and complex chemical reactions.

The discovery has sparked interest in further exploration, with plans to look for signs of biological origin, such as the "handedness" of organic molecules.

Quick answers

What exactly did Perseverance find?

The rover detected complex carbon molecules and organic compounds in mudstone rocks on Mars.

Does this confirm life existed on Mars?

Coverage describes these as "potential signatures" of ancient microbial life rather than a definitive confirmation.

What is the next step in verifying these findings?

The ExoMars mission will look for the "handedness" of the organics to provide further evidence.

The brief

The Perseverance rover discovered complex carbon molecules within mudstone at a site considered intriguing for past life. These findings involve complex organic compounds located in rocks on the Red Planet.

Coverage from The Guardian, Yahoo, and IFLScience emphasizes the detection of these potential microbial signatures and the nature of the carbon found. Universe Today notes that finding organics alone is insufficient for a definitive conclusion.

Future analysis will involve the ExoMars mission, which aims to examine the "handedness" of these organic compounds to further determine their origin.
